Ferromagnetism of local uranium moments in UBeGe

ORAL

Abstract

The new intermetallic uranium beryllium germanide UBeGe and its thorium reference compound ThBeGe crystallize with the hexagonal ZrBeSi type of structure. Studies of magnetic, thermal and transport properties reveal UBeGe to be a strongly uniaxial ferromagnet with two magnetic transitions at TC(1) =160 K and TC(2) =150 K. ThBeGe is a diamagnetic metallic system with low density of states at the Fermi level. The high magnetic moment, x-ray absorption near-edge spectroscopy as well as theoretical DFT calculations indicate localized U 5f2 states in UBeGe.
